Web analytics and cookies

As an important part of the work of creating a user-friendly website, we look at the user pattern of those who visit the website. To analyze the information, we use the analysis tool Google Analytics.

Google Analytics uses cookies (small text files that the website stores on the user’s computer), which register the users’ IP address, and which provide information about the individual user’s movements online. Examples of what the statistics give us answers to are; how many people visit different pages, how long the visit lasts, which websites the users come from and which browsers are used. None of the cookies allows us to link information about your use of the website to you as an individual. Data related to cookies are automatically deleted 14 months after registration. You can manage the use of cookies yourself.

The information collected by Google Analytics is stored on Google’s servers in the United States. Information received is subject to Google’s Privacy Policy.

An IP address is defined as personal information because it can be traced back to a specific hardware and thus to an individual. We anonymize the user’s IP address before the information is stored and processed by Google. Thus, the anonymized IP address cannot be used to identify the individual user.

Your IP address is also logged for a short period of time by our web servers. The user’s IP address, time, URLHTTP status, number of bytes sent, HTTP referrer and HTTP user agent are logged for 15 days. Then the log is deleted automatically.
